Purchasing Polyurethane Machinery : Considering for Consider
Venturing into PU processing can be a rewarding endeavor, but investing in machinery represents a substantial financial commitment. Prior to making a choice , several crucial factors require careful review. Firstly , ascertain your precise production requirements . Are you be manufacturing limited batches or high-volume amounts of products ? Subsequently , assess the type of PU process required – will it be adaptable cushioning , Polyurethane machinery manufacturer solid insulation , or a different use? In addition, contemplate maintenance expenses , availability of replacements, and the vendor’s backup.
- Examine automation capabilities.
- Evaluate power consumption.
- Ensure protection features .

Optimizing Production with Polyurethane Equipment
To maximize yield in your foam manufacturing facility , incorporating efficient polyurethane systems is critical . Properly choosing the best reactors, spreading tools and drying chambers can significantly reduce rejects and elevate item performance. Consider these key factors:
- Robotic systems for reliable material distribution .
- Accurate temperature control within the setting process.
- Preventative servicing of all gear.
- Operator education on proper handling of the devices .
Through careful planning and ongoing adjustment, you can unlock substantial benefits and create a successful position in the industry .
